How they compare

Australia currently reports 30.79 % against 29.81 % in Togo, a difference of 0.98 %.

The two have swapped places 5 times across 34 shared years of data; in 1990 it was Togo ahead.

Australia ranks 83rd and Togo ranks 84th of 209 countries.

Togo has averaged higher in every one of the 4 decades both report.

The FAOSTAT domain on Emissions indicators disseminates indicators on sectoral shares of total national greenhouse gas (GHG) emissions as well as three indicators of emissions intensity: per capita emissions; emissions per value of agricultural production; and emissions per area of agricultural land.
